Pastors Rejecting Therapy

According to research conducted by Barna across 25 countries, 40% of adults ages 18-35 struggle with anxiety, loneliness, and isolation. Many of these young people who are plagued by mental health concerns sit in our pews at church every weekend.

10 Questions to Ask When Choosing a Therapist

Having good rapport with a therapist is the most important factor in determining the outcome of therapy. The therapist should have formal training and certification and be licensed in your state. In general, the therapist should be able to describe the merits and drawbacks of different types of treatment, including ones he or she doesn’t offer.
